Detection: Windows Dir Piped to Findstr Activity
Description
The following analytic detects the execution of the dir command piped to findstr on Windows systems.
This technique is commonly used by attackers during the reconnaissance phase to enumerate files, directories, or sensitive data by filtering directory listings for specific strings or patterns.
While this command combination can have legitimate administrative uses, adversaries frequently leverage it to locate credentials, configuration files, or other high-value targets on a compromised system.
If confirmed malicious, this activity could indicate an attacker is actively mapping the file system in preparation for data exfiltration, lateral movement, or further exploitation.

Implementation
The detection is based on data that originates from Endpoint Detection and Response (EDR) agents. These agents are designed to provide security-related telemetry from the endpoints where the agent is installed. To implement this search, you must ingest logs that contain the process GUID, process name, and parent process. Additionally, you must ingest complete command-line executions. These logs must be processed using the appropriate Splunk Technology Add-ons that are specific to the EDR product. The logs must also be mapped to the Processes node of the Endpoint data model. Use the Splunk Common Information Model (CIM) to normalize the field names and speed up the data modeling process.
Known False Positives
Legitimate administrative tasks and scripts may use dir piped to findstr for routine file searches.
Filter based on known user behavior and approved administrative activity.
